What is in the box?

I am about to purchase a new Netgear Router and need help identifying what is available.

One dealer has a WGR614 with a label on the upper right front corner identifying it as a "Special Edition model with two antennas"on the label below a photo of the router displaying the two antennas, is the model number KWGR614. On the bottom of the box is a list of contents of the box, it states that the box contains a WGR614v9. I am trying to determine if it is the original open source KWGR614 or a standard WGR614 or a WGR614L with dual antennas. The Serial Number begins with 1JN.

Another dealer has a WGR614, on the upper right corner on the front of the box, there is a label that states that the router includes an additional internal antenna. On the bottom of the box is a list of contents of the box, that states that the box contains a WGR614v9. The serial number begins with 1SV.

I have found another dealer with a WGR614v5 and v6 router. Would either of those routers accept open source firmware? Would they be to old to consider?

Does anyone reading this post have any idea which router the special edition model actually is?
